Private WW II Tour: Nazi Camp, WW2 battle grounds and cemetery
On this customizable private tour "In the footsteps of WW2" we dive into history. This is a great addition to tours on Jewish history in Amsterdam and the Anne Frank House. From the famous battle grounds to the horrors of the Nazi occupation.
We visit a concentration camp, with its barracks, memorials and crematorium. Corrie Ten Boom was imprisoned here during the war. Many Jewish children were sent to Poland from here and hundreds of resistance members were executed.
We will also visit the sites of Operation Market Garden and the battle of Arnhem The exhibition at the Airborne Museum in Arnhem, the war cemetery and the John Frost Bridge are a must see on this tour.
If you rather visit the War cemetery in Groesbeek, Overloon or Magraten, or the Former concentration camp Westerbork where Anne Frank and her family were imprisoned, please let us know and we will customize the tour for you!

Tour to Giethoorn and Keukenhof Tulip Fields from Amsterdam
Learn everything about the tulips. At the museum, we take you on the tulip’s journey around the world. From its discovery in Kazakhstan around the year 1000 to its current status as an icon of the Netherlands. You will find out all about the tulip and learn in an interactive way about the cycle of bulb cultivation using state-of-the-art machinery and old objects (from before 1950).
After the museum, the Experience continues outside and you will step into a beautiful palette of colours. In the show garden, 1 million tulips are planted in 700 different varieties of tulips.
At the Keukenhof you will see over 7 million bulbs will bloom this spring, with a total of 800 varieties of tulips. A unique, unforgettable experience! After the Keukenhof you will go to the Dutch Venice Giethoorn. This is one of the most beautiful places in Holland. You will take a canal cruise and there is a possibility to have a nice lunch.

Private tour to Kinderdijk windmills and Delft from Amsterdam
On this private tour, we combine beautiful landscapes and the historic sites of Kinderdijk and Delft. Our experienced guides Eva and Sarah are skilled drivers and great hosts!
First we visit UNESCO world heritage site Kinderdijk, with its 19 windmills keeping the land dry for centuries! A boat tour and visit to the mills and pumping station is included.
We continue to the picturesque city of Delft, home to the famous Royal Delft Blue china factory! We first visit the town with its canals and gables and there will be time to visit the "new" and the "old" churches, with the graves of William of Orange and many other royalties. Or the Vermeer Center, dedicated to the life and work of the famous painter Johannes Vermeer. Around the market square and famous town hall there will be time for lunch.
Before we head back to Amsterdam we visit the Royal Delft china factory and flagship store, with plenty of time to buy beautiful souvenirs!

Private Amsterdam and Countryside Tour in a Comfortable Mercedes Minivan
20 minutes drive from Amsterdam, you will find the Zaan region, Western Europe's oldest industrial area. In the past there used to be running more than 500 windmills here. Now a days, ten pairs of sails continue to turn in the historical village of Zaanse Schans. It's picturesque mills are still used for sawing wood and grinding flower, spices and oil. Exiting demonstrations accros the entire site will acquaint you with all kind of traditional Dutch crafts.
Besides the Windmills, The country side offers polders, water, wind, cheese, clogs and many other things that are typically Dutch. This day trip to the Dutch countryside and visits to the fishing villages Volendam and Marken is a must during your holidays in the Netherlands. Discover the region’s history at a fascinating museum, do a tasting at a cheese factory, visit an authentic Dutch bakery and much more and enjoy free time at the lovely fishing harbor on the Markermeer lake.
